That looks like an awesome board. I started with Ducky keyboards and I’ve had nothing but good experiences with them. I still treasure my all Yellow edition full size ducky keyboard. Only thing I wish Ducky and Varmilo would do is get on the bandwagon of “Hotswappable” capabilities since there are now options like Massdrop’s CTRL, input club’s “Kira” and heck even the minivan is now going to be hotswappable.
I know that if I were new to the mech world hotswap ability would be an option I’d look for first, because I’d need to experience as many different types of switches and not through a switch tester. Fully typing with the switch will help me to really determine what I’d like. Although, now I have more than one fave so with hotswaps I can combine all my favorite switches into one keyboard. Still, I can’t wait for your review. Btw I bought my friend’s Varmilo pink Sakura line which was before the panda line. I ended up swapping out the keycaps since I found the images to look borderline 8 bit graphic. I ended up putting my Sa Carbon on this pink keyboard and I was shocked how much it looked better than the stock keycaps.
